PHP Conference Nagoya 2025

mailparse_msg_parse

(PECL mailparse >= 0.9.0)

mailparse_msg_parseProcesar datos incrementalmente sobre un búfer

Descripción

mailparse_msg_parse(resource $mimemail, string $data): bool

Procesa datos incrementalmente al interior del recurso de correo mime entregado.

Esta función le permite secuenciar porciones de un archivo en pedazos, en lugar de leer y procesarlo en su totalidad.

Parámetros

mimemail

Un recurso MIME válido.

data

Nota:

El último trozo de data debe terminar con una nueva línea (CRLF); de lo contrario, no se analizará la última línea del mensaje.

Valores devueltos

Devuelve true en caso de éxito o false en caso de error.

add a note

User Contributed Notes 1 note

up
1
Adrien
7 years ago
This code written within a function may end up causing a 500 error with php 7 :

$mime = mailparse_msg_create();
mailparse_msg_parse($mime,$content);
exit;

Don't forget to free the ressource using mailparse_msg_free($mime) before the exit, apache/php does not seem to be able to do it automatically.
To Top